Description

Engineering work is taking place between Crianlarich and Fort William, closing all lines on Saturday evening.

As a result, the 18:23 Glasgow Queen Street to Mallaig service will not run between Crianlarich and Fort William.

You should change at Crianlarich for a replacement bus which will run to Upper Tyndrum, Bridge of Orchy and Fort William. At Fort William, this bus will connect with the 22:12 Fort William to Mallaig train service.

This replacement bus will not call at Rannoch, Corrour, Tulloch, Roybridge and Spean Bridge, for these stations you should instead travel by earlier train services.
